Keith Andrew Spencer's Obituary
Keith Andrew Spencer was born July 1, 1966, in Tampa, Florida to Charles C. and Carol Watkins Spencer. He accepted Christ and was baptized by Rev. M C. Johnson at the First Baptist Church of West Tampa.
He was educated in the public school system of Hillsborough County before he joined the United States Air Force. When he completed his tour of duty at Carswell Air Force Base, Ft. Worth Texas, he
matriculated at the University of North Texas. In December 1989, he earned a Bachelor of Science Degree in Industrial Technology with honors. Keith was a very active member of the Zeta Upsilon Chapter of Kappa Alpha Psi Fraternity, Inc. He continued his activity as a member of the Denton-Lewisville (TX) Alumni Chapter and was anticipating attending the 86th Grand Chapter Meeting in Tampa, Florida during the week of July 17th – 24th 2023.
On September 14, 1996, Keith and Theresa were married and to this union a son, Julian, was born.
Keith was a jovial character and always aspired to improve his ways and means. He became interested in banking and financial trading. He began this interest in Columbia, Maryland at the Trader’s Library. In the 1990’s he initiated his personal firm: Cornelius-Carol Financial Trading Co. Still achieving, still pursuing, he joined the First Union Bank which became Bank One and eventually today’s Chase Bank. To further his career with Chase Bank, he attended the University of Notre Dame and became a Trust Advisor for the company. On May 24, 2012, Keith continued his personal growth and development and was employed by the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ation (FDIC). In his capacity as an Asset Manager, he helped resolve bank issues world-wide, and most recently in New York where he entered his final rest on July 15, 2023.
Keith A. Spencer was preceded in death by his maternal grandparents, Elizabeth and William Watkins II, his paternal grandparents, Henrietta and Albert Spencer Sr., four uncles: William Watkins Jr. III, James W. Watkins, Albert Spencer, Jr. and Andrew Spencer; his cousins Andrew Sampson Jr., Katrina Robinson and Gina Wren.
To cherish his memories, a son Julian A. Spencer of Roanoke, Texas; parents, Carol and Charles Spencer Sr. of Tampa, Florida; a brother, Charles Spencer Jr. (Anita) of Richardson, Texas, a niece, Kayla M. Spencer; a nephew Trevor D. Spencer; Five aunts: Beatrice Fripp, Bellevue, Nebraska; Ida Jackson, Atlanta, Georgia; Betty Watkins, Orlando, Florida; Sherlia Wren (Edward), Willow Park, Texas; Wilma Robinson (Ralph) Dallas, Texas and Gloria Oliver, Tampa, Florida; a host of cousins, friends and co-workers.
